Ingredients You’ll Need

  • 8 oz cream cheese, softened
  • 2 tbsp unsalted butter, softened
  • ¼ cup powdered erythritol (or monk fruit sweetener)
  • 1 tsp vanilla extract
  • ½ tsp ground cinnamon
  • 1 large egg
  • ¾ cup almond flour
  • ½ tsp baking powder
  • Pinch of salt

Cinnamon Coating

  • 2 tbsp powdered erythritol
  • ½ tsp cinnamon

Optional Toppings

  • Sugar-free cream cheese glaze
  • Chopped pecans or walnuts for crunch

Step-by-Step Instructions

Step 1: Preheat and Prepare

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Line a baking sheet with parchment paper or a silicone baking mat for easy cleanup.

Step 2: Make the Cream Cheese Mixture

In a large bowl, beat together the softened cream cheese, butter, and sweetener until smooth and creamy. Add vanilla extract, cinnamon, and egg. Mix well until fully combined.

Step 3: Add the Dry Ingredients

Stir in almond flour, baking powder, and a pinch of salt. The dough should be soft but thick enough to scoop. If it’s too sticky, chill it for 10–15 minutes.

Step 4: Shape the Bites

Using a small cookie scoop or spoon, form bite-sized balls of dough and place them on the prepared baking sheet.

Step 5: Add the Cinnamon Coating

In a small bowl, mix the cinnamon and erythritol. Roll each dough ball lightly in the mixture to coat before baking.

Step 6: Bake to Perfection

Bake for 10–12 minutes, until the bites are golden on the edges and slightly firm to the touch. Let them cool for 5 minutes before serving—they’ll firm up as they cool.

Step 7: Optional Drizzle

For extra decadence, drizzle with a sugar-free cream cheese glaze made from softened cream cheese, a touch of sweetener, and a splash of almond milk.

Tips for Perfect Keto Bites

  • Soften the cream cheese and butter fully before mixing—this ensures a smooth texture.
  • Don’t overbake! They’re meant to be soft and creamy inside.
  • Want them crispier? Air fry at 325°F for 7–8 minutes.
  • Add a crunch: Roll in crushed nuts before baking for a fun texture twist.

Substitutions & Variations

  • Nut-Free Option: Use sunflower seed flour instead of almond flour.
  • Sweetener Swap: Any powdered keto-friendly sweetener will work—avoid granulated for a smoother texture.
  • Flavor Twist: Add a pinch of nutmeg or use maple extract instead of vanilla for a fall-inspired touch.
  • Chocolate Version: Mix in sugar-free chocolate chips or dust with cocoa powder instead of cinnamon.

Storage and Reheating

Store leftovers in an airtight container in the refrigerator for up to 5 days. For longer storage, freeze them for up to 2 months. Reheat gently in the microwave for 10–15 seconds for that freshly baked taste.

FAQs

Can I make these dairy-free?
Yes! Use dairy-free cream cheese and butter alternatives made from coconut or almond milk.

Can I freeze Keto Cinnamon Cream Cheese Bites?
Absolutely! Freeze in a single layer, then transfer to a bag or container. Reheat or thaw as needed.

What’s the best sweetener to use?
Powdered erythritol or monk fruit blends work best because they dissolve smoothly and give the right sweetness.

Can I make these ahead of time?
Yes—these bites store and reheat perfectly, making them ideal for meal prep or make-ahead breakfasts.

How do I make them more cheesecake-like?
Add an extra ounce of cream cheese and reduce almond flour slightly for a softer, creamier bite.
